Course Content

• Introduction to Astroparticle Physics: Cosmology and Particle Physics
• High-Energy Astrophysics: Observational Techniques and Data Analysis
• Dark Matter Detection Techniques: Direct, Indirect, and Collider Searches
• Neutrino Astrophysics and Cosmology: Oscillations and Flavor Physics
• Gravitational Waves: Sources, Detection, and Astrophysics
• Cosmic Rays and their Origins: Acceleration Mechanisms and Propagation
• Advanced Statistical Methods for Astroparticle Physics Data Analysis
• Multi-messenger Astronomy: Combining signals from different sources
• The Early Universe and the Cosmic Microwave Background
